Last month we were at SuperReturn in Berlin, and spent the weeks since sitting with the conversations, the impulses, the things that were said between the sessions and beyond the stages. Our latest article is where those reflections landed, here's where you'll find our observations. 6,000 decision-makers. 2,000 LPs. 3,000 GPs. A few things that stuck with us: → LPs are done rewarding storytelling. Positioning has to be backed by substance, or it doesn't land. → "DPI is the new IRR." Allocators are re-upping on realizations, not projections, and the pressure on GPs to show real distributions has never been higher. → Secondaries have gone from niche to infrastructure, and tokenization is quietly catching up behind them. Citi projects tokenized private equity could reach $700B by 2030. → The GPs worth watching aren't just deploying capital. They're building alongside founders, and folding their own LP networks into that support. Read the full field notes are on our site - link in the comments.
